为什么浏览到site.com/file.php时页面显示内容


Why page showing content when browse to site.com/file.php/

我从谷歌网站管理员工具收到通知,说我有重复的页面标题。浏览mysite.com/file.php是正确的,但我不知道为什么mysite.com/file.php/会通过file.php显示一些内容。请告知如何删除/禁用浏览mysite.com/file.php/ 时显示的内容

1st:您可能有一个文件名file.php目录file.php。看看这些。

第二:如果你检查了.htaccess重写规则的语法,它可能会把事情搞砸。

当您点击/file.php/file.php/时,更改的是浏览器"看到"的路径名。在第一种情况下,它是/,在第二种情况下是/file.php

因此,当您使用相对路径(到图像、样式表等)时,在第二种情况下,浏览器将向错误的URI发送请求。

为了避免这种情况,请在HTML 中使用<base url="http://example.com/path/to/site/root/">